Output 5eef5eda07ec4c3ea8638f4db5bc39c421c4c804704ea8e99cfabe1094211971:1

value
564665
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b2cc7e31b7cbbdc32c0186dd6ef98631930d9e2 OP_EQUAL
address
3BThsVeg3wTUR22QvESNQqkKcPDvs3sqcs
transaction
5eef5eda07ec4c3ea8638f4db5bc39c421c4c804704ea8e99cfabe1094211971
confirmations
270567
spent
true